1. ## AVERAGEIFS to average times in a range if criteria met

Static table is setup in column A and B. Column A contains Products Origin and column B contains Start Time. Dropdown option in E2. When a region is selected in E2, would like AVERAGEIFS to calculate average time based on Produce Time in C2:C20, Start Time in B2:B20, and time interval range in E5 to E14. Desired result should be in F5:F14.

Sample file attached.

2. ## Re: AVERAGEIFS to average times in a range if criteria met

is this what you are after
=IFERROR(AVERAGEIFS(\$C\$2:\$C\$20,\$A\$2:\$A\$20,\$E\$2,\$B\$2:\$B\$20,">="&E5,\$B\$2:\$B\$20,"<"&E6),"")

so it looks at the time in cell E5 and anything greater than E5 but less that E6 is th erange of times to include in the average

the last entry will be wrong for 2PM as no value in E15
E15 - needed for my average of time - I guess we could just use E14 and add 1 hour

3. ## Re: AVERAGEIFS to average times in a range if criteria met

etaf: works like a charm! Desired solution. Thanks etaf for the solution.

4. ## Re: AVERAGEIFS to average times in a range if criteria met

you are welcome, thanks for the rep

